Nominations for Datu Bago Awards 2012 now open!

DATU Bago Award, the most prestigious awards conferred by the City Government and partner organizations to outstanding Dabawenyos, has opened its doors again for its 2012 nomination.

The award is open to any person with significant contribution through their respective fields of expertise or specialization like education, business, and community service, among others.

Apart from that general qualification, nominees must comply with the following criteria set by the board:

For a living nominee, he or she must accept the nomination. Previous nominees can still be re-nominated provided updates on his/her accomplishments must be submitted.

However, those who have won an award are no longer qualified to be nominated.

Specifically, all who possess the following attributes are qualified for the award:

1. substantial contribution(s) to the growth and development of the City of Davao;

2. exemplary service(s) rendered to the community in any field or endeavor;

3. work-related accomplishment must merit national and/or international recognition, placing the city in the map;

4. must be law-abiding, of good moral character and integrity and has a good reputation in the community.

Submission of nomination will be accepted until December 15 and the awardees will be conferred during every celebration of Araw ng Dabaw in March.
